One of the years to avoid

With 46 complaints filed to NHTSA — about 2.0 times the median WRX year — the 2004 model ranks #8 of 24 WRX years for complaint volume. It lands on the years-to-avoid list. Reports tied to this model year include one death and 2 injuries, per the complaint records themselves.

The trouble concentrates in one system: fuel system issues account for 76% of all reports (35 of 46), far ahead of engine at 4.

Does the 2004 Subaru WRX have recalls?

5 NHTSA recall campaigns on file. Recall repairs are free at franchised dealers.

23V076000AirbagsFebruary 13, 2023 · 130 units

Defect

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2004-2005 Impreza and WRX vehicles that received replacement front passenger air bag inflators under a previous recall. The replacement air bag inflators may have been installed incorrectly.

Consequence

An incorrectly installed inflator may not properly inflate the passenger air bag, increasing the risk of injury during a crash.

Remedy

Dealers will inspect the passenger inflator and if necessary, install a new inflator kit,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ed April 14, 2023. Owners may contact Subaru's custom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Subaru's number for this recall is WRF-23.

20V001000AirbagsJanuary 2, 2020 · 258,813 units

Defect

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2009-2013 Forester, 2003-2006 Baja, 2004-2011 Impreza, 2004-2014 WRX (STI included), 2003-2014 Legacy and Outback, and 2005-2006 Saab 9-2X vehicles originally sold, or ever registered, in the states of Alabama, California, Florida, Georgia, Hawaii, Louisiana, Mississippi, South Carolina, Texas, Puerto Rico, American Samoa, Guam, the Northern Mariana Islands (Saipan), and the U.S. Virgin Islands or "Zone A." These vehicles had their passenger frontal air bag inflators previously replaced under a prior recall using inflators of the same design. The inflators may explode due to propellant degradation occurring after long-term exposure to high absolute humidity, temperature and temperature cycling.

Consequence

An inflator explosion may result in sharp metal fragments striking the driver or other occupants resulting in serious injury or death.

Remedy

Subaru will notify their owners. General Motors will notify Saab owners. Dealers will replace the passenger air bag inflators with alternate inflators, free of charge. The recall began January 7, 2020. Subaru Owners may contact Subaru custom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Saab owners may contact the Saab Customer Assistance Center at 1-800-955-9007. Subaru's number for this recall is TKA-20.

2004 Subaru WRX — common questions

Is the 2004 Subaru WRX reliable?

NHTSA data argues against it: 46 complaints put the 2004 model at #8 of 24 WRX years. It is one of the WRX years to avoid.

What are the most common 2004 WRX problems?

According to NHTSA complaint data, the leading problem areas are fuel system (35 complaints), engine (4 complaints), airbags (3 complaints).

Does the 2004 Subaru WRX have recalls?

Yes — NHTSA lists 5 recall campaigns affecting the 2004 Subaru WRX. Recall repairs are free at franchised dealers; check the VIN at nhtsa.gov/recalls to confirm the work was done.

Is the 2004 Subaru WRX under NHTSA investigation?

NHTSA opened one investigation into this model year; all are now closed.
